| Other names | Meleney gangrene, or Meleney's ulcer |
| Specialty | Dermatology |
Chronic undermining burrowing ulcer is a cutaneous condition that is a postoperative, progressive bacterial gangrene.[1]: 269 It is seen in immunocompromised individuals, mostly after post abdominal surgery and rapidly spreads to involve a large area.[citation needed]
